Welcome. We are gathered to witness the formal joining in the legal state of matrimony of these two people, under the authority given by the State of Washington. We understand matrimony as a status ennobled and enriched by a long and honorable tradition of devotion, set in the basis of the law of the land, assuring each participant’s equality before the law, and supporting the common rights of each partner. We assume there to be a desire for a life-long companionship, and a generous sharing of help and comfort, through whatever circumstances of sickness or health, joy or sorrow, prosperity or adversity, the lives of these partners may experience. Marriage is therefore not to be entered upon thoughtlessly or irresponsibly, but with a due and serious understanding and appreciation of the ends for which it is undertaken, and of the material, intellectual and emotional factors which will govern its fulfillment. It is, by its nature, a state of giving rather than taking, of offering rather than receiving. Marriage requires the giving of one’s self to support the marriage and the home in which it may flourish. It is into this high and serious state that these two persons desire to unite. Therefore, if any person can show just and sufficient reason why these two persons may not be joined together in matrimony let them now declare their reasons. [pause for response, if any] If there is any legal impediment to this marriage, it must now be revealed. [pause] [Person A], please repeat after me: I solemnly declare that I do not know of any lawful impediment why I, [Person A], may not be joined in matrimony to [Person B]. [Person B], please repeat after me: I solemnly declare that I do not know of any lawful impediment why I, [Person B], may not be joined in matrimony to [Person A]. No reason has been given why this couple may not be married. Please respond to these questions:
Do you, [Person A], strive to offer your partner your love, companionship, and understanding?
[Person A answers]:
Do you, [Person B], strive to offer your partner your love, companionship, and understanding?
[Person B answers]:
Let the couple join their right hands. [Person A], please repeat after me: I call on those present to witness that I, [Person A] take [Person B] to be my lawful wedded spouse, from this day forward, in whatever circumstance or experience life may hold for us. [Person A responds] [Person B], please repeat after me: I call on those present to witness that I, [Person B] take [Person A] to be my lawful wedded spouse, from this day forward, in whatever circumstance or experience life may hold for us. [Person B responds]
Having made this declaration of vows to each other, I ask that these rings be used as a seal, and a confirmation, and acceptance of the vows you have made. [Person A], please place a ring on the third finger of your partner’s left hand, and repeat after me: With this ring, as the token and pledge of the vow and covenant of my word, I call upon those present to witness that I, [Person A] do take [Person B] to be my lawful wedded spouse. With this ring I promise and give to you the truth and faithfulness of my life in marriage. [Person A responds] [Person B], please repeat after me: In receiving this ring, being the token and pledge of the covenant of your word, I call upon those persons present to witness that I, [Person B] do take [Person A] to be my lawful wedded spouse. In receiving this ring I promise and give to you the truth and faithfulness of my life in marriage. [Person B responds] [Person B], please place a ring on the third finger of your partner’s left hand, repeat after me: With this ring, as the token and pledge of the vow and covenant of my word, I call upon those persons present to witness that I, [Person B] do take [Person A] to be my lawful wedded spouse. With this ring I promise and give to you the truth and faithfulness of my life in marriage. [Person B responds] [Person A], please repeat after me: In receiving this ring, being the token and pledge of the covenant of your word, I call upon those persons present to witness that I, [Person A] do take [Person B] to be my lawful wedded spouse. In receiving this ring I promise and give to you the truth and faithfulness of my life in marriage. [Person A responds]
As you both have consented to legal marriage, and have declared your solemn intention in this company, before these witnesses, and in my presence, and have exchanged these rings as the pledge of your vows to each other; now upon the authority given me by the State of Washington, I pronounce you legally married. May you enjoy a long life, fulfillment of hopes and peace, and contentment of mind, as you live and fulfill the terms of this covenant you have made with one another.
